logo

uAndroid/uAndroidTool使用问题解析与指南

作者:梅琳marlin2025.09.26 11:25浏览量:4

简介:深入探讨uAndroid无法使用的原因及uAndroidTool工具的详细使用方法,帮助开发者快速解决实际问题。

一、uAndroid无法使用的原因分析

1.1 驱动未正确安装或版本不兼容

uAndroid设备与PC通信依赖于ADB(Android Debug Bridge)驱动,若驱动未安装或版本不匹配,会导致设备无法识别。常见问题包括:

  • 驱动未安装:首次连接设备时,系统未自动安装驱动,需手动下载厂商提供的驱动包(如华为、小米等)。
  • 驱动版本冲突:旧版驱动与新系统不兼容,需卸载后重新安装最新版本。
  • ADB服务未启动:通过命令adb devices检查设备是否列出,若未列出,需重启ADB服务:
    1. adb kill-server
    2. adb start-server

1.2 设备未开启USB调试模式

Android设备需在开发者选项中启用USB调试,否则uAndroidTool无法通信。步骤如下:

  1. 进入设置 > 关于手机,连续点击版本号7次开启开发者模式。
  2. 返回设置,进入开发者选项,开启USB调试
  3. 连接PC时选择文件传输(MTP)模式。

1.3 设备锁定或系统限制

部分厂商(如华为、OPPO)对ADB访问进行限制,需在设备设置中额外授权:

  • 华为设备:进入设置 > 系统和更新 > 开发者选项,开启“仅充电模式下允许ADB调试”
  • OPPO设备:需在设置 > 关于手机 > 版本信息中开启开发者模式后,手动授权PC的RSA密钥。

1.4 防火墙或安全软件拦截

PC端防火墙或杀毒软件可能阻止ADB通信,需将uAndroidTool添加至白名单,或临时关闭防火墙测试。

二、uAndroidTool工具的详细使用指南

2.1 工具安装与配置

  1. 下载与安装:从官方渠道获取uAndroidTool最新版本,解压后运行主程序(无需安装)。
  2. 环境准备
    • 确保Java运行环境(JRE 8+)已安装。
    • 配置ADB路径:在工具设置中指定ADB目录(如C:\PlatformTools\adb.exe)。

2.2 核心功能操作

2.2.1 设备连接与管理

  • 自动检测:连接设备后,工具自动识别设备序列号、Android版本等信息。
  • 手动刷新:点击刷新设备按钮重新检测连接状态。
  • 多设备管理:支持同时连接多台设备,通过下拉菜单切换目标设备。

2.2.2 常用功能示例

(1)安装APK

  1. 点击安装应用按钮,选择APK文件。
  2. 勾选静默安装(无需用户确认)或强制安装(覆盖旧版本)。
  3. 点击开始,工具自动完成安装并返回结果。

(2)卸载应用

  1. 输入应用包名(如com.example.app)或通过选择应用按钮从列表中选取。
  2. 点击卸载,工具执行卸载并验证是否成功。

(3)屏幕截图与录屏

  • 截图:点击截图按钮,保存为PNG格式至指定目录。
  • 录屏:设置分辨率、帧率后点击开始录屏,结束时自动保存MP4文件。

2.2.3 高级功能

(1)ADB命令行

工具内置ADB命令行窗口,可直接输入命令(如adb shell pm list packages)执行,适合调试复杂操作。

(2)日志捕获

  1. 点击日志捕获按钮,选择日志级别(Verbose/Debug/Error)。
  2. 执行操作后,工具实时显示Logcat输出,支持按关键词过滤。

2.3 常见问题解决

2.3.1 连接失败

  • 现象:工具提示“设备未连接”。
  • 解决
    1. 检查USB线是否损坏,尝试更换数据线或USB端口。
    2. 重启设备并重新开启USB调试。
    3. 在PC端执行adb devices,确认设备是否列出。

2.3.2 功能报错

  • 现象:安装APK时提示“INSTALL_FAILED_INVALID_URI”。
  • 解决
    1. 检查APK路径是否包含中文或特殊字符。
    2. 确保APK文件未损坏,重新下载或编译。

2.3.3 性能优化

  • 批量操作:通过脚本批量安装/卸载应用,提升效率。
    1. # 示例:批量安装APK
    2. for apk in *.apk; do
    3. adb install "$apk"
    4. done
  • 日志分析:使用logcat -d > log.txt导出日志,通过工具分析崩溃原因。

三、最佳实践建议

  1. 定期更新工具:保持uAndroidTool为最新版本,修复已知BUG。
  2. 备份数据:执行卸载或系统操作前,备份设备数据以防丢失。
  3. 权限控制:对敏感操作(如Root、数据擦除)进行二次确认,避免误操作。
  4. 多设备测试:使用工具的批量管理功能,同时测试多台设备兼容性。

通过以上步骤,开发者可系统排查uAndroid无法使用的问题,并高效利用uAndroidTool完成设备管理、应用调试等任务。如问题仍未解决,建议查阅官方文档或社区论坛获取针对性支持。

相关文章推荐

发表评论

活动